www.showblock.co.ukShowblock, based in the UK, designs architectural temporary structures for events, brand campaigns, festivals, pop-up stores, and many more. Based on the building block concept, the structures are made of robust metal framework and can be triple stacked. They are 450mm wider and 300mm taller than shipping containers, and are available in different sizes for increased flexibility and customisations options.
